About This Set

Coming in at 244 pieces, the Gru, Stuart and Otto (40420) is a bite-sized build from the BrickHeadz lineup. It debuted in 2021 at $19.99.

At $0.082 per piece, the value here is reasonable — right in line with what you'd expect from BrickHeadz.

The Gru, Stuart and Otto is a solid entry in the BrickHeadz range — nothing flashy, but well-built and fun.
